Abstract

The invention provides a method for monitoring a patient, comprising the following steps: 1) outfitting the patient with a ambulatory blood pressure monitor that features an optical system for measuring blood pressure without using a cuff, and a wireless system configured to send and receive information sent from an Internet-based system through a wireless network; 2) sending from the Internet-based system to the ambulatory blood pressure monitor a signal that indicates a blood pressure level; 3) comparing a blood pressure value measured with the ambulatory blood pressure monitor to the blood pressure level; and 4) generating a signal in response to the comparing step.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A system for monitoring blood pressure, the system comprising: 
 a monitoring device comprising a patch sensor component that generates an optical signal;    and a processing component configured to process the optical signal with calibration information to obtain blood pressure information, and then compare the blood pressure information to a pre-programmed value to generate a signal.    
   
   
       2 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ising an audio component.  
   
   
       3 . The system of  claim 2 , wherein the audio component is further configured to receive the signal and in response generate an audio alert.  
   
   
       4 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a display component.  
   
   
       5 . The system of  claim 4 , wherein the display component is further configured to receive the signal and in response display an alert message.  
   
   
       6 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a drug-delivery system.  
   
   
       7 . The system of  claim 1 , further comprising a wireless transceiver.  
   
   
       8 . The system of  claim 7 , wherein the wireless transceiver is further configured to send and receive information through a wireless network.  
   
   
       9 . The system of  claim 8 , further comprising an Internet-based system configured to send information through the wireless network to the wireless transceiver, and receive information through the wireless network from the wireless transceiver.  
   
   
       10 . The system of  claim 8 , wherein the Internet-based system is further configured to send information describing a blood pressure level to the processing component.  
   
   
       11 . A method for monitoring a patient, comprising the following steps: outfitting the patient with a ambulatory blood pressure monitor comprising an optical system that measures blood pressure without using a cuff, and a wireless system configured to send and receive information sent from an Internet-based system through a wireless network; sending from the Internet-based system to the ambulatory blood pressure monitor a signal that indicates a blood pressure level; comparing a blood pressure value measured with the ambulatory blood pressure monitor to the blood pressure level; and generating a signal in response to the comparing step.  
   
   
       12 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ising a step for generating an audio alert in response to the signal.  
   
   
       13 . The method of  claim 12 , wherein the audio alert indicates to the patient that their blood pressure value is above or below the blood pressure level.  
   
   
       14 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ising a step for generating a visual alert in response to the signal.  
   
   
       15 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ein the visual alert indicates to the patient that their blood pressure value is above or below the blood pressure level.
